End-stage wet respirations more commonly referred to as the death rattle can occur at the very end of life when a patient is going through the dying process. These changes usually herald death within hours to days. When death does occur the skin turns to a waxen pallor as the blood settles.

There is less desire to talk. Periods of rapid breathing and no breathing coughing or noisy breaths. The skin of their knees feet and hands may become purplish pale grey and blotchy.

The average response time to the androgen deficiency is about 18 months survival after the second line treatment ranges from 6 to 10 months. The ACS state that the 5-year relative survival rate for individuals with prostate cancer that has spread to distant lymph nodes organs or the bones is 29 percent.
